What are the benefits of using reinforced materials in mobile home construction?

Reinforced materials in mobile home construction offer numerous benefits, enhancing durability, safety, and energy efficiency. By integrating these materials, homeowners can enjoy a more resilient and cost-effective living environment.

Why Use Reinforced Materials in Mobile Home Construction?

Reinforced materials, such as reinforced steel and composite materials, significantly improve the structural integrity of mobile homes. They provide enhanced resistance to environmental factors and contribute to long-term savings by reducing maintenance needs.

Enhanced Durability and Longevity

Reinforced materials ensure that mobile homes withstand harsh weather conditions, such as high winds and heavy rain. This durability is crucial for protecting the home and its occupants:

  • Steel Reinforcements: These provide a strong framework that resists bending and deformation.
  • Composite Materials: Often used in walls and roofs, they offer excellent resistance to moisture and pests.

Improved Safety Features

Safety is a top priority in mobile home construction. Reinforced materials contribute to:

  • Fire Resistance: Materials like reinforced concrete are less flammable, reducing fire risks.
  • Structural Stability: Reinforced elements prevent collapse during natural disasters.

Energy Efficiency Benefits

Reinforced materials also enhance the energy efficiency of mobile homes. This results in lower utility bills and a reduced carbon footprint:

  • Insulated Panels: These keep interiors warm in winter and cool in summer.
  • Thermal Barriers: Reinforced materials often include built-in thermal barriers that minimize heat transfer.

Cost-Effectiveness Over Time

While the initial investment in reinforced materials may be higher, the long-term savings are substantial:

  • Reduced Maintenance Costs: Durable materials require less frequent repairs.
  • Increased Property Value: Homes built with reinforced materials often have higher resale values.

People Also Ask

What Types of Reinforced Materials Are Used in Mobile Homes?

Common reinforced materials include steel beams, reinforced concrete, and composite panels. These materials are chosen for their strength and resistance to environmental stressors.

How Do Reinforced Materials Affect Mobile Home Insurance?

Using reinforced materials can lower insurance premiums. Insurers often offer discounts for homes with enhanced safety features, as they pose lower risks.

Are Reinforced Materials Environmentally Friendly?

Yes, many reinforced materials are designed to be sustainable. For example, composite materials often use recycled content, reducing the environmental impact.

Can Reinforced Materials Improve Indoor Air Quality?

Reinforced materials, particularly those with moisture-resistant properties, help prevent mold growth, contributing to better indoor air quality.

How Do Reinforced Materials Impact Home Resale Value?

Homes constructed with reinforced materials generally have higher resale values due to their durability and energy efficiency, appealing to potential buyers.
